I know exactly what you mean, and I wouldn't go as far as to label you as being a 'tree hugger' just on that evidence (I assume you mean "one who has unreasonably idealistic demands that can be easily dismissed", rather than "one who hugs trees"). I'm just saying that 'parasitism' is the wrong word. Because it is. Biology as a discipline does not recognise the Gaya hypothesis, and what we've done to earth is not relevant if earth is not an organism. If it were there'd be no differentiation between our use of resources and the resource consumption of other species, and everything would be a parasite. Then we'd need a new word for describing the action of what we currently call parasites.
